About Ralph E. Wesley

Ralph E. Wesley is a scholar working on Ophthalmology, Dermatology, Neurology, Otorhinolaryngology and Surgery, having authored 45 papers that have together received 678 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Facial Rejuvenation and Surgery Techniques (14 papers), Nasolacrimal Duct Obstruction Treatments (7 papers), Ophthalmology and Eye Disorders (6 papers), Reconstructive Facial Surgery Techniques (5 papers), Botulinum Toxin and Related Neurological Disorders (5 papers), Facial Trauma and Fracture Management (5 papers), Ocular Oncology and Treatments (5 papers) and Salivary Gland Tumors Diagnosis and Treatment (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Dermatology (251 citations), Ophthalmology (242 citations), Otorhinolaryngology (105 citations), Neurology (130 citations) and Urology (37 citations). Ralph E. Wesley has collaborated with scholars based in United States. Frequent co-authors include Clinton D. McCord, James C. Fleming, John W. Collins, J. Brent Bond, Barrett G. Haik, Zane F. Pollard, John P. Fezza, Pete Setabutr, Alan D. Glick and Marcus M. Marcet. Their work appears in journals such as Ophthalmic surgery, lasers & imaging retina, Ophthalmic Plastic and Reconstructive Surgery, American Journal of Ophthalmology, Plastic & Reconstructive Surgery and Ophthalmology.
